Dash Climate Control

‘99 fleetwood discovery 37V

The dash climate control started acting hinky. After start up, the ac will work for around 30 minutes and then it will stop. Once it stops (fan stops and the A/C light goes off) The switch will not turn on the fan, the ac light goes off, no fan, no cooling, no heat, nothing.
After the rig stopped for a night, the dash climate control did the same thing the next day. It ran fine and had cold a/c for 30 minutes, then Dropped off with no heat or cooling or fan.
Last week, we drove 5 hours to the beach and the dash climate control worked fine the whole 5 hour trip. 4 days later, on our return trip, it worked fine for 30 minutes and then cut off.
Now, it won’t Work at ignition.
All fuses are good, relays test good, and the power to the dash “head unit” or “control panel” meters 12v. I have followed the Denso test procedure for the dash control panel and it tests ok, however The ac light will not illuminate, and when I flip the fan switch to “on” I get a high pitch buzz from the middle of the firewall....
Any ideas where I need to start with diagnosing this problem?
